How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Sales and Marketing Executive

    Salary - £30,000 - £32,000

    Location – Birmingham (Onsite)

    Role Overview

    This is a hands-on marketing role that works closely with the UK Sales Team while acting as an extension of the Group Marketing Department. Although the core marketing strategy, campaigns, and materials are developed centrally, the successful candidate will be responsible for adapting, implementing, and executing these initiatives within the UK market.

    The role also focuses on developing digital marketing activities, supporting lead generation, and contributing to business development efforts aimed at expanding the company's presence and customer base in the UK.

    The responsibilities outlined below provide an overview of the position. The company reserves the right to assign additional duties that are consistent with the role and business requirements.

    Key Responsibilities

    Marketing Execution

    Adapt and implement marketing campaigns, content, and promotional materials developed by the Group Marketing Team for the UK market.

    Ensure all marketing activities align with company branding and strategic objectives.

    Sales Support

    Provide day-to-day marketing support to the UK Sales Team.

    Develop and maintain customer-facing materials including presentations, brochures, case studies, product information, and sales collateral.

    Assist in creating tailored marketing materials to support customer meetings and sales opportunities.

    Digital Marketing

    Manage and develop UK social media channels.

    Maintain and update website content to ensure accuracy and relevance.

    Support SEO initiatives to improve online visibility and website performance.

    Contribute to digital lead-generation activities and marketing automation initiatives.

    Business Development Support

    Research and identify prospective customers and target accounts.

    Monitor key industry sectors and market opportunities.

    Support outreach and lead-generation activities to help grow the UK customer base.

    Market Intelligence

    Conduct market and competitor research to identify industry trends, customer requirements, and competitive positioning.

    Provide insights that support sales strategies and customer engagement.

    Content Development and Localisation

    Adapt and localise group marketing content for UK audiences.

    Ensure all communications are clear, accurate, engaging, and consistent with brand guidelines.

    Events and Exhibitions

    Support the planning and delivery of UK exhibitions, seminars, customer events, and industry trade shows.

    Coordinate event logistics, promotional materials, and marketing support activities.

    Internal Collaboration

    Build and maintain strong working relationships with the Group Marketing Team.

    Ensure alignment with company-wide messaging, campaigns, and marketing initiatives.

    Reporting and Analysis

    Monitor and report on UK marketing activities, campaign performance, digital engagement, and lead-generation results.

    Provide regular updates and recommendations to management.

    Skills, Experience and Person Specification

    The ideal candidate will demonstrate:

    Previous experience in a hands-on marketing role, preferably within a technical, engineering, manufacturing, or industrial environment.

    Strong digital marketing knowledge, including social media management, website content management, and basic SEO principles.

    Excellent copywriting, editing, and content adaptation skills.

    Strong interpersonal and communication abilities, with confidence working across UK and international teams.

    Excellent organisational skills and the ability to manage multiple priorities effectively.

    The ability to understand technical products and translate complex information into clear, compelling marketing messages.

    A proactive, flexible, and creative approach to problem-solving.

    Willingness to support occasional customer visits, exhibitions, and marketing events across the UK
